Output 6bba581ec4742d2eae1d487f03fbcedf2f35dbce3e2e288aab657af58e38f6a3:1

value
11021996
script pubkey
OP_0 OP_PUSHBYTES_20 2bd7b3fbe13dccefdb25557bc3fe8a91621ca3d4
address
bc1q90tm87lp8hxwlke924au8l52j93peg758gde4l
transaction
6bba581ec4742d2eae1d487f03fbcedf2f35dbce3e2e288aab657af58e38f6a3
confirmations
108885
spent
true